Changwon Hanmaeum Hospital
Since its opening in 1994, Changwon Hanmaeum Hospital has established itself as a leading medical institution in the Gyeongnam region. In 2021, the hospital was newly relocated and expanded to enhance healthcare services for the residents of Gyeongnam. Today, it is the largest single-building hospital south of the Han River in Korea. By recruiting outstanding medical professionals and introducing a state-of-the-art smart medical environment suited to the Fourth Industrial Revolution and the era of contactless care, Changwon Hanmaeum Hospital has taken a new leap forward.
Iksan Hospital
Iksan Hospital is one of the major medical institutions in Iksan, forming a regional medical network together with facilities such as Dongsan Hospital (located at 141 Jungang-ro, Iksan). The hospital operates a variety of specialized medical centers, including a comprehensive health check-up center, intensive care unit, and dialysis center. For patient safety, it has established systematic protocols such as allergy record management and drug interaction monitoring. Through these efforts, Iksan Hospital has greatly contributed to improving the health and medical services of the local community, solidifying its position as a representative general hospital in Iksan.

Traditional hospital room signage and patient name cards faced significant difficulties in real-time management due to frequent bed movements within wards. Nurses were burdened with the manual task of replacing and updating signs to reflect changes in patient and clinical information during admissions and discharges. Furthermore, mislabeling patient data posed a severe risk of medical errors, making the reliability of displayed information a critical challenge.
Aiming to realize a "Smart Hospital" vision, Changwon Hanmaeum Hospital adopted Patron ESL's InfoTab to prevent unnecessary labor waste and ensure efficient ward operations. Through InfoTab, the hospital provides real-time information such as the patient's department, blood type, and attending physician. Additionally, QR codes are utilized to manage clinical data and treatment history in real-time. Even when bed movements occur within a room, the system promptly updates the admission status and displays it on the InfoTab instantly.
The Electronic Shelf Label (ESL) system, installed at room entrances and bedside, serves as a real-time hospital information guidance system. While nursing staff previously had to manually manage signage for rooms, beds, and consultation rooms, the introduction of InfoTab has enabled integrated and automated management, ensuring greater accuracy and efficiency. This significantly reduced unnecessary man-hours spent on manual tasks, allowing medical staff to focus more on patient care and ultimately enhancing patient satisfaction.
